Eligibility Criteria

Inclusion Criteria

  • Blunt or penetrating trauma to the chest that requires the insertion of a chest tube
  • Absence of severe respiratory distress
  • Vital signs in the form of pulse rate less than 100, systolic blood pressure greater than 90, respiratory rate less than 30, oxygen saturation percentage greater than 95
  • The level of consciousness with the GCS index should be equal to and greater than 14
  • No need for emergency surgery
  • No addiction to opioid drugs

Exclusion Criteria

  • It is not possible to follow the patient up to one hour due to surgery, decreased level of consciousness or death
